a patient came to the office, was scheduled for a sx, sx has 90 days global.. everything billed and all good. 30 days after the sx, still during post op, pt came back because of reocurrence of the abscess and was scheduled the same procedure again. i tried to bill bcbs for that office visit with modifier 57 (decision for sx) and 58 (staged or related procedure or service during post op) and got rejection saying it is a post op still.. is that correct? thanks!
